How to Invert Colors in Procreate
Inverting colors in Procreate is a simple process that can add a new dimension to your artwork. Follow these steps to invert colors effectively:
- Open Your Artwork: Start by opening the artwork you wish to modify in Procreate.
- Access the Adjustments Menu: Tap on the magic wand icon at the top of the screen to open the adjustments menu.
- Select "Invert Colors": Scroll through the options and select "Invert Colors" to apply the effect to the entire canvas or a specific layer.
- Preview and Apply: Use the preview feature to see how the inversion looks and tap "Apply" to confirm the changes.

Can I invert colors on only one layer in Procreate?
Yes, in Procreate, you can invert colors on a single layer. To do this, select the layer you want to invert, then access the adjustments menu and apply the "Invert Colors" effect. This allows for precise control over which parts of your artwork are affected.

How can I undo color inversion in Procreate?
To undo color inversion in Procreate, simply tap the undo button, or use the history feature to revert to a previous version of your artwork. This allows you to experiment freely without worrying about permanent changes.
